When considering an epoxy flake installation for your garage floor, it’s important to understand both the preparation and application phases to ensure lasting results. From my personal experience working with epoxy coatings, the key to success lies in thorough surface preparation. This involves cleaning, degreasing, and sanding the concrete floor to create an ideal bonding surface for the epoxy layers. One must pay attention to moisture levels in the concrete before applying the epoxy. Excess moisture can cause bubbling or peeling later on, so testing for dampness is crucial. If moisture is detected, appropriate vapor barriers or primers should be used. Applying the epoxy base coat evenly is vital to create a smooth foundation. The decorative flakes should be broadcast onto the wet epoxy immediately to lock them in place and create a visually appealing texture and depth. After allowing the flakes to set, a clear topcoat is applied to protect the surface from wear, stains, and UV exposure. Safety is another important consideration. Wearing protective gloves, masks, and ensuring proper ventilation will help prevent irritation or inhalation of fumes. For durability, choosing a high-quality epoxy product specifically designed for garage environments is recommended.
